单词
dominate
读音
ˈdɑːmɪneɪt
美式
英式
词根
无
释义
vt. 控制;支配;占优势;在…中占主要地位 vi. 占优势;处于支配地位 [ 第三人称单数 dominates 现在分词 dominating 过去式 dominated 过去分词 dominated ]
例句
The big companies dominate the lower price points.
大公司在低端价格领域占主导地位。
Jones had set out to intimidate and dominate Paul.
琼斯曾试图威胁并控制保罗。
He denied that his country wants to dominate Europe.
他否认他的国家想称霸欧洲。
